Level 1 Hazmat - 57 Ward St. Norwalk, CT - 4/13/2022
On Wednesday, April 13, 2022, around 1:10 pm, Norwalk Engine 1 responded to the 1 block of Ward St for a reported mercury spill in a parking lot, Truck 2 was also soon added. Upon arrival and investigation, it was confirmed that the fluid in the parking lot was Mercury and a large amount had spilled. A hazmat incident was declared. The Fairfield County Hazardous Incident Response Team was notified and responded to the scene. Firefighters soon learned that a large amount of Mercury had spilled in and from a van in the parking lot and that the night before, a man had taken items out of the van and up to his apartment. The man refused to exit his apartment for several hours. During this time, the situation was upgraded to a full team response for Fairfield County Hazmat. When the subject finally exited his apartment, Hazmat techs metered the subject and his apartment, finding both to be very contaminated. The subject was transported to the hospital after all contaminated items on his person were dealt with. Crews finally began cleanup and the process of re-occupying apartments. Hazmat technicians from around the state have also evaluated several other sites connected to this incident. There were no additional injuries. Norwalk PD and CT DEEP are investigating this incident.
